What You Actually Get

A conversion is not a remodel. We work inside the footprint your bathtub already occupies, which is why it costs a fraction of a full bathroom renovation and takes a day instead of a week.

Complete removal and disposal of the old tub — including cast iron, which we cut down in place rather than trying to carry out whole.

A new shower base — low-threshold or fully barrier-free, sized to your alcove.

Waterproof, grout-free walls — acrylic panels or tongue-and-groove tile, trimmed on site for an exact fit.

New valve, showerhead and handheld on a slide bar, usable seated or standing.

Grab bars anchored into solid blocking behind the wall — not toggle bolts in hollow drywall.

Optional bench, recessed niche, corner shelves and glass door.

Full cleanup and haul-away. You should not be able to tell we were in the rest of the house.

WALL FINISHES — Grout-Free Wall Options

Every finish we install is grout-free. Nothing to scrub, nothing for mildew to grow in.

Marble & Stone Printed Acrylic — High-gloss printed acrylic in Calacatta Gold, Carrara and other stone patterns. Three-piece kit: one 60" × 98" back panel and two 40" × 98" side panels, trimmed on site for an exact fit. Grout-free. Most popular finish. Looks like stone, cleans like acrylic.

CNC Engraved Pattern Acrylic — Geometric patterns machined into the acrylic surface (Urban Maze and others). Three-piece 40" × 60" × 98" surround with real surface texture rather than a print. For a contemporary bathroom where a flat panel would look plain.

Solid White Glossy Acrylic — Clean solid white, high gloss. Three-piece kit, bonds directly to drywall or straight over existing tile. Panels trim to fit. The straightforward choice, and the fastest to install.

Tongue & Groove Grout-Free Tile — Premium vinyl tile with a matte finish that locks together tongue-and-groove with no grout lines anywhere. Fits walk-in tub surrounds, shower bases and tub-shower combinations. Tile appearance with nothing to scrub. Nothing for mildew to grow in.

Will I lose value on my house by removing the only bathtub?

Not meaningfully, and often the opposite. Most homes in Metro Detroit have a second tub elsewhere, and a genuinely usable, safe shower tends to matter more to buyers than a bathtub that hasn't been used in years. If you do want to keep tub functionality, a cutout with a removable insert panel is worth asking about.

Do you have to break the tile around the tub?

Only as much as necessary to remove the tub and set the new base and wall panels — we don't demo tile outside that footprint, and our wall panels can bond directly over existing tile in many cases.

Can you make it wheelchair accessible?

Yes. We install fully barrier-free, zero-threshold shower bases and L-shape wheelchair-transfer walk-in tubs, and can fit grab bars into solid blocking behind the wall on any job.

What about grout — do I have to scrub it?

No. Every wall finish we install — printed acrylic, CNC-engraved acrylic, solid acrylic or tongue-and-groove vinyl tile — is grout-free, so there's nothing to scrub and nowhere for mildew to grow.

How long will I be without my bathroom?

For a full conversion, typically one day — you can usually use the new shower again by the next morning once the silicone has cured. Cutouts are often finished in a few hours.
